It is the responsibility of the parent (or 18-year-old student) to complete the enrollment process. Enrollments occur daily between 8:30-9:15 a.m. or 3:30-4:00 p.m.
- Parents should call Ms. Royster (919-408-2517) at the time of suspension to arrange enrollment. After schools send your referral information, Rebound makes a courtesy call to parents of each student referred.
- Parent comes to Rebound to complete enrollment paperwork. We encourage parents to enroll the afternoon of the suspension or the following morning. Students may enroll at any point during a suspension.
- Rebound sets up bus transportation if needed. Transportation cannot be arranged until parent signs enrollment forms.

Rebound is a school-community partnership designed to help students with the skills, strategies, and supports they need to be successful. As an independent non-profit, Rebound must have parent permission to serve minor children.

Rebound is an alternative program for Durham high school students on suspensions (reassignments) of 1-10 days. We cannot serve long term suspended students.
